ONE
SWEAT DRIPPED DOWN MICK RILEYS FACE AND ARMS. The field workout hed just endured had kicked his ever-lovin ass. He leaned against the wall of the locker room, the cool brick and ice-cold water in his hands not helping at all to lower his temperature. He was hot and sweaty, and hed been knocked on the ground so many times hed probably eaten half the dirt on the field.
He was exhausted and not in the damn mood for a party tonight. What hed really like to do is take a cold shower, go home, and order a pizza. Instead, he had to put on a tux and a smile, and hang out in a ballroom with the rest of his team, the San Francisco Sabers of the National Football League. Thered be photographers, television cameras, and probably a horde of women who wanted to hang on him.
Years ago that would have been the highlight of his night.
Not anymore.
When had he gotten so tired of it all? Hell, when had he gotten old?
He stripped off his practice jersey and tossed it to the ground, pulled off his pads and breathed a sigh of relief, then grabbed a towel and wiped the sweat from his face. He unlaced his pants, drained the water from his jug, and went to the fountain to refill it.
Thats when he heard a voice outside the locker room. A womans voice.
What was a woman doing down here? He popped the door open and saw a gorgeous blonde standing a few feet down the hall, twirling around in circles and mumbling to herself. Man, she was a sight with her business skirt that skimmed her knees, her high heels showcasing her gorgeous legs, and her crisp white blouse and pulled-up hair. All prim and proper, and she made him think dirty thoughts about getting her crisp white shirt all mussed up.
I should have taken a left. I know it was a left. You dummy, now youre going to be lost in this cavern forever, and youre going to get fired.
He leaned against the doorway as she stared down the long hall, tapped her high-heeled shoe, and mumbled some more.
Where the hell is the office, anyway? It cant be in the friggin basement of this place.
No, its not down here.
She whirled, seemingly embarrassed to be caught talking to herself. Her eyes widened for a fraction of a second, then she headed in his direction. Oh. Thank God. A living human being. Can you help me? Im so lost.
Sure. You need the office?
Yes.
She stopped in front of him, and she smelled so damn goodlike spring and cookies or somethingthat he was embarrassed, because he sure as hell didnt smell like anything appealing.
